Ticket: Validator plugin registry vault locked after the Kestrelworks rotation script ran twice. The plugin system for data validators can't load signing material, so third-party schema checks are failing closed. Blocking the Marbledeck release. Recovery steps are documented; flagging for the weekly sync. The passphrase needed to unlock the vault is below.

unlock words, tawig-fajof: praox-istox

Subject: DeployBot is live in #releases

Hey all — quick heads-up before the weekly sync: our new chat bot, Pinwheel, now posts deploy status straight into the release channel. Ask it "status staging" or "who shipped last" and it answers in-thread. No more pinging Marta at lunch. If something looks off, blame the rollout from Tuesday. The bot tags every reply with the build it was cut from, shown here:

build token for tawif-bahip: htk31_68bba16e1afabfef4ecc69408c06f16

## Deployment

Shardbin partitions its metrics table by month. Deploys must run the partition bootstrap job first; skipping it breaks month-boundary writes. New partitions are created two months ahead. Never drop a partition manually — use the retention tool. Rollbacks are safe as long as the schema version matches. The deploy job reads the following values.

settings of tagug-fajof:
[zorwyn]
host = zorwyn.nelvrosys.corp
user = zorwyn_svc
database = zorwyn_prod

Quick recap from this morning's stand-up: the notarised deed for the Fenbrook parcel came back from the notary and it's sitting in the locked drawer at the front desk. Legal wants it at the Ostler Row office before close of business Friday, no exceptions. When you brief the driver, give them this hand-over instruction word for word:

courier memo of yajef-bajep: the frawyn jordor courier leaves the norwyn ledger at gate 2781 under passcode 330769